Hewlett Packard Enterprise has unveiled categories for its inaugural HPE Partner Awards in New Zealand, spanning seven awards from distribution to resellers.

Set for the Langham Hotel, Auckland on December 8, the tech giant aims to celebrate the success of its local channel in fiscal year 2015, as it embarks on a new era following the company’s official split on November 1.

Following the company’s roadshow across both Auckland and Wellington last month, Hewlett Packard Enterprise aims to finish the year by recognising the top-performing partners of 2015, while also looking ahead to 2016 and beyond.

“We’re increasing our presence even more so in New Zealand as we become a much bolder company for our partners in the channel,” says Keith Watson, Managing Director, Hewlett Packard Enterprise.

Addressing partners during the roadshows, Watson says both Hewlett Packard Enterprise, and the industry, is on the “verge of enormous change” as it bids to further engage with its local channel community.

Highlighted by the launch of its HPE Partner Ready program, Watson says the new company aims to enable partners to deliver solutions that help joint customers evolve to the New Style of Business.

As outlined by CEO Meg Whitman, this evolution is based on four core transformation areas, all powered by HPE solutions and expertise: transform to a hybrid infrastructure, protect the digital enterprise, empower data-driven organisations, and enable workplace productivity.

“Enterprises are focused more than ever on business outcomes in today’s increasingly competitive business climate,” said Whitman, on the eve of the company’s split.

“We remain committed to the channel and helping partners accelerate growth through delivering comprehensive technology solutions to meet today’s customer demand.

“We are thrilled to start this new chapter together.”

With the awards now only a week away, the categories are as follows:

  • Aruba Growth Partner
  • FY15 Distributor of the Year
  • FY15 Platinum Partner of the Year
  • FY15 Gold Partner of the Year
  • FY15 Silver Partner of the Year
  • FY15 Regional Partner of the Year
  • FY15 Growth Partner of the Year

In addition, Hewlett Packard Enterprise will announce the winners of its 2H15 Channel Sportacular promotion, which will see ten Kiwi partners head off to San Francisco in February to attend the SuperBowl 50 at Levi’s Stadium.

In return for the top performing Hewlett Packard Enterprise products and solution sellers, the trip includes four nights accommodation at the Hilton Hotel, a visit to the Hewlett Packard Enterprise Executive Briefing centre in Palo Alto, as well as sightseeing trips across the city.
